How old do my cats have to be to start spraying?

Answer #1

Do you mean spraying? If so, single indoor cats with a quiet environment are more likely to start spraying when they’re around a year old, while male cats in environments with other cats and/or fertile female cats, can start to spray when they’re around 6 months old. It really just depends on the environment. Also, if you get the cat neutered before it ever sprays, it makes it far less likely to spray in the future, but if you wait, they could just spray out of habit.
